Banks Troutman
2097778461
Temp fix for port setting, add flush to NetworkTables, add --manage-network argument
2019-10-01 03:00:42 -04:00
Banks Troutman
507592735c
Changed all pipeline sets to integer
2019-10-01 02:18:55 -04:00
ori agranat
4e6bd3e75a
bug fixed the sync and bug fixed the pipe change from nt
2019-09-29 08:01:00 -07:00
ori agranat
b13f145ee6
initial pipeline update
2019-09-29 17:39:58 +03:00
ori agranat
055194f9a7
added sigmoid function
2019-09-29 00:05:20 +03:00
ori agranat
267d06f577
removed log scale for area
2019-09-25 11:58:18 -07:00
Banks Troutman
4ddc8e2b08
Merge remote-tracking branch 'origin/dev' into dev
2019-09-25 14:41:40 -04:00
Banks Troutman
b913ea7595
More area slider tweaking
2019-09-25 14:41:24 -04:00
ori agranat
69bb4bc562
bug fix in calibration
2019-09-25 11:08:59 -07:00
ori agranat
42db3c12b5
fixed extent and area
2019-09-25 10:57:29 -07:00
Banks Troutman
abeda8e531
Merge branch 'dev' of https://gitlab.com/chameleon-vision/Chameleon-Vision into dev
...
# Conflicts:
# Main/src/main/java/com/chameleonvision/Main.java
2019-09-25 13:37:17 -04:00
Banks Troutman
d4842154a3
Area slider adjustments, add NT for local testing
2019-09-25 13:32:24 -04:00
ori agranat
f611b857a4
bug fixes and added nt pipline change
2019-09-25 10:32:22 -07:00
Omer
e644eec49d
Fix for ratio in decimal number
2019-09-24 02:44:02 +03:00
Banks Troutman
50fb60b3a2
Potential fix for floating point crash with sliders
2019-09-23 18:26:53 -04:00
ori agranat
478222b428
changed gorup from cnter to line mass
2019-09-23 12:36:57 -07:00
ori agranat
5389d79532
added camname with suffix when open a camera and server
2019-09-23 09:22:05 -07:00
Omer
1a1d77340a
Fixed missing parentheses in the intersection code + formatting
2019-09-22 23:33:51 +03:00
Banks Troutman
07d0274753
Fixed video mode not being set when loading from json
2019-09-22 13:35:19 -04:00
Banks Troutman
33c35cda86
Merge remote-tracking branch 'origin/Java' into Java
...
# Conflicts:
# Main/src/main/java/com/chameleonvision/vision/process/CVProcess.java
2019-09-22 02:51:44 -04:00
Banks Troutman
8c16815305
resolution change fix, various cleanup
2019-09-22 02:49:30 -04:00
Omer
6d4c48e74f
removed debugging print
2019-09-22 03:43:00 +03:00
Omer
1110634b29
bug hunting
2019-09-22 03:40:55 +03:00
Banks Troutman
3d1de034c7
Rename Processes, move camera frame get to the publishing thread
2019-09-21 13:30:09 -04:00
Banks Troutman
038e84ce0d
Various cleanup, slowed down UI FPS counter
2019-09-21 13:05:00 -04:00
ori
e45b679dc9
Merge remote-tracking branch 'origin/Java' into Java
2019-09-21 09:42:27 -07:00
ori
4160b2aba7
removed unnecessary parameters
2019-09-21 09:42:22 -07:00
ori agranat
d97f3c1e1a
added port handling and pipline change sync wth ui
...
- added port hash map
- putting port into hashmap from camera class
- added sending port from full settings and camera change
- nt pipe change now sends pipe name to ui
2019-09-21 18:52:28 +03:00
ori
4c315ac554
added image flip and fixed focal length
2019-09-21 08:06:27 -07:00
Omer
84ddc8ec4e
Cleaned up server.java and creeated a server handler
2019-09-21 16:04:58 +03:00
Banks Troutman
06e7230f46
Add approximate FPS limiter (keeps CPU usage down)
2019-09-21 04:43:13 -04:00
Banks Troutman
17009bc04c
Moved camera stream to separate thread
2019-09-20 21:25:54 -04:00
Banks Troutman
d733995ac6
Add CameraDeserializer, fix empty camera.json crash
2019-09-20 15:42:13 -04:00
ori
f5c6a92a92
added rounding for contour area
2019-09-20 09:24:20 -07:00
Banks Troutman
07c21aca1d
Allow resolution change to take effect without restarting CameraProcess
2019-09-20 02:30:19 -04:00
Banks Troutman
012aa9559a
Moved CvSink/CvSource to Camera class
2019-09-20 02:17:22 -04:00
ori agranat
afb7872eb6
added driver mode check before vision processing loop
2019-09-19 23:35:01 +03:00
Banks Troutman
508ccff766
Full rewrite of camera system
2019-09-19 14:07:42 -04:00
Unknown
b2b2d00dce
added networktables send and websocket send of current camera
2019-09-18 13:48:34 +03:00
Unknown
bcaad63c28
Merge remote-tracking branch 'origin/Java' into Java
2019-09-18 10:36:52 +03:00
Unknown
5b75c85c0f
removed unnecessary save of cameras current pipline
2019-09-18 10:36:29 +03:00
Banks Troutman
965b3953f9
Separated vision process loop and added PipelineResult class
2019-09-18 03:08:06 -04:00
Omer
5fd3dc8f6c
Added saving for selected pipeline
2019-09-18 03:04:48 +03:00
Unknown
326da862c4
added calib calc
...
added bool to check if calib is done
2019-09-17 13:59:53 +03:00
Unknown
fca17885bb
added pipeline listener methods and fixed centermost sort
...
-added change camera values function
-added pipeline listener
- added driver mode listener
-changed centermost to use Collections and grab the minimum distance
2019-09-17 11:22:54 +03:00
Banks Troutman
6187b1a205
Added SortMode rect filtering, Added exposure/brightness websocket adjustment
2019-09-17 02:12:53 -04:00
ori agranat
41aef79d7a
added fps counter
2019-09-16 22:36:30 +03:00
ori agranat
e7e0632b2b
added group contours method and target intersection
2019-09-16 21:45:04 +03:00
Banks Troutman
99c32e1d18
Fixed area filtering of contours
2019-09-16 11:45:56 -04:00
Banks Troutman
86b811a36d
Vision work, move camera calcs to CameraValues class
2019-09-16 04:08:23 -04:00